Born: 27 August 1818 in Sorel, Lower Canada
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Marguerite married Pierre CHAPDELAINE 29 October 1838 in Sorel, Lower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Pierre CHAPDELAINE was born 29 June 1807 in Saint-Ours, Québec, Canada (Immaculée-Conception). Pierre died 16 November 1891 in Eagan, Dakota, Minnesota, USA. Pierre was the child of Francois-Valerien CHAPDELAINE and Genevieve NORMAND.
Marguerite PLANTE died 4 November 1912 in Eagan, Dakota, Minnesota, USA.

Details of the family tree of Marguerite appear below.
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
